Changing the Current Site
Procedure:
1
Press the programmed Site Search button (it could be short
press or long press based on the configuration of the
programmable button).
2
A tone sounds and the display momentarily shows Scanning
site.
3
When the radio finds a new site, it returns to the Home
screen.

Setting the Squelch Level
NOTE: This is a conventional only feature.
You can adjust your radio's squelch level to filter out unwanted
calls with low signal strength or channels that have a higher
than normal background noise.
Settings: Normal is the default. Tight filters out (unwanted)
calls and/or background noise. However, calls from remote
locations may also be filtered out.
Procedure:
Press the programmed Squelch button to toggle squelch level
between normal and tight.
OR
Follow the procedure below.

Setting the Power Level
You can customize your radio’s power setting to high or low for
each channel.
Settings: High enables communication with radios located at a
considerable distance from you. Low enables communication
with radios in closer proximity.
